1 Job purpose



This position is available to a person that has completed their theory for a Diploma in Metallurgy and requires practical experience to complete their diploma.

The Laboratory Technician will be responsible for implementing and adhering to the operation and efficiency of the Foundry Laboratory to ensure the utmost in product quality.

2 Duties and responsibilities



a) PRODUCTION

Perform a variety of Foundry related testing:

i. Spectrometer measurements

ii. Sand testing

iii. Brinell hardness testing

iv. Metallurgical / Micro analysis

v. Calibration of sand mixers

vi. Non-destructive testing of cast products

Record production date and maintain production logs.

Maintain Active Foundry's lab testing standards.

Efficiently perform and oversee all the laboratory processes to ensure accuracy in testing and quality.

Maintain and file documentation as required, i.e.,

i. Material certificates.

ii. Heat Treatment reports and graphs.

iii. Micro-Structured results and photos.

iv. Calibrating measurements of the spectrometer.

Other Duties or Tasks as requested or required by management.

b) QUALITY

Analyze samples using the Spectrograph machine.

Supervise all the melting personnel in an efficient manner to ensure consistent production of quality metal.

Monitor the pouring temperatures and practices to ensure good quality castings.

Monitor the ladle additions to ensure the additions are correct.

c) HEALTH AND SAFETY

4 Working conditions



The foundry environment is dirty and dusty.

During breakdowns longer hours will be worked, even weekends.

Due to molten metal and high temperatures, it is a dangerous environment.

Targets are to be met.

You are not allowed to leave the furnace with molten and/or metal inside until the furnace has been tapped-out.
